No traffic touring cycling routes around Jurapark Aargau traverse a diverse landscape characterized by rolling hills of the Kettenjura and Tafeljura, offering a mix of gentle and more challenging terrain. The region features extensive orchards, lush vineyards, and serene river landscapes along the Aare and Rhine. Cyclists can experience paths through green meadows, sparse pine forests, and enjoy panoramic views across the Table Jura.

The bridge was built in two parts, one for motor vehicles, and the narrower one for pedestrians and hikers. It is very generously built, so that three bicycles can meet at the same level at the same time. From the bridge, a wonderful view of the Aare river and the renaturalized riverbank area.

The historic city gate is one of Laufenburg's striking landmarks and recalls the long history of the old town. Anyone who passes by here is immediately immersed in the medieval flair of the charming Rhine town.

What kind of landscapes can I expect on these no-traffic touring cycling routes?

The no-traffic touring cycling routes in Jurapark Aargau traverse a rich tapestry of landscapes. You can expect to ride through rolling hills of the Kettenjura and Tafeljura, extensive orchards (especially beautiful with cherry blossoms in spring), lush vineyards, and serene river landscapes along the Aare and Rhine. The park is also known for its green meadows, sparse pine forests, and unique orchid slopes.

Are there any routes that offer panoramic views?

Absolutely! Many routes in Jurapark Aargau feature short ascents that reward cyclists with spectacular panoramic views. From vantage points like the Gisliflue and the Cheisacherturm Lookout Tower, you can often see across the Table Jura, to the Black Forest, and even the distant Alpine chains. The View of Hornussen – Vineyard Above Hornussen loop from Zeihen is a moderate route that offers great vistas.

What is the best time of year to go touring cycling in Jurapark Aargau?

Spring and autumn are generally considered the best times for touring cycling in Jurapark Aargau. In spring, the extensive orchards, particularly the Fricktal cherry trail, burst into bloom, offering stunning scenery. Autumn provides pleasant temperatures and beautiful fall foliage. Summer is also enjoyable, especially for rides along the cooler riverbanks.

What historical sites or landmarks can I see along the no-traffic touring cycling routes?

The region is rich in history, and many routes pass by or near fascinating historical sites. While specific routes may vary, you can often find castles like Wildegg Castle and Lenzburg Castle, or even Habsburg Castle, the principal residence of the Habsburgs, within cycling distance. The historic center of Laufenburg, with its terraced old town, is also a captivating stop.
